How her approaches translate to online care
Client-Centered Therapy focuses on listening and building on what already works for you. It helps people feel heard and respected while identifying personal strengths to use when parenting or handling stress.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) looks at the links between thoughts, feelings, and actions. It teaches simple, practical techniques to manage anxiety, improve sleep, and change patterns that feed low mood or anger.
Finding the right approach is a team effort. She will talk with the client about goals, preferences, and the issues at hand, then suggest a mix of strategies. Sessions are collaborative and adjusted as progress is made.
Online therapy offers flexible ways to meet. Video calls work well for face-to-face conversation and focused skill practice. Phone sessions can be used when bandwidth is limited or a quieter check-in is needed. Live chat and text-based messaging make it easier to fit brief check-ins into busy days or to follow up between sessions.
